Overview
ESP-Link™/CCS provides an integrated environment to effectively manage single or multi-institution credit card issuing and acquiring operations. CCS aids to gain complete control over all aspects of credit card operations, from defining revolving credit products and acquiring cardholders and merchants to authorizing and processing credit and payment transactions. CCS allows you to manage risk by supporting multi-level approval criteria for cardholder acceptance, offering issuers complete flexibility in targeting and acquiring new customers.

Range of Services Management
Administration Set up and control operating policies for institutions, card families, product accounts, user fees, exchange rates and commissions, and general ledger accounts.
Support daily operations for end-of-day (EOD) posting, cycle cut-off, end-of-month, statement and reporting production processes.
Credit Control Access credit history for approvals, card renewals. Improve risk management with on-line direct access to data for issuers and merchants.
Collections Manage and control collection through automated steps and collection agent activities, ensuring effective and efficient tracking.
Advanced Fraud Control CCS identifies possible fraud conditions during the EOD process for pre-defined fraud situations, enabling control of fraud risk at cardholder and merchant levels.
